WebJul 3, 2024 · Steps for Reading a File in Python To read a file, Please follow these steps: Find the path of a file We can read a file using both relative path and absolute path. The path is the location of the file on the disk. An absolute path contains the complete directory list required to locate the file. WebFeb 23, 2024 · There are three ways to read data from a text file. read () : Returns the read bytes in form of a string. Reads n bytes, if no n specified, reads the entire file. File_object.read ( [n]) readline () : Reads a line of the file and returns in form of a string.For specified n, reads at most n bytes.

WebJan 19, 2024 · There are multiple ways to list files of a directory. In this article, We will use the following four methods. os.listdir ('dir_path'): Return the list of files and directories present in a specified directory path. os.walk ('dir_path'): Recursively get the list all files in directory and subdirectories.
